Bomb at vice Chief of Police apartment

08/12/2011 00:00

A bomb blew up at the home of the Tirana Vice Chief of Police, Dorian Muca.

The considerable amount of dynamite destroyed the apartment door, fortunately without hurting any person. The police declared that the street cameras have been able to record the author of this crime.

Police declared that the author had covered his face, and his identity cannot be seen yet. He has moved to the apartment building of the Muca family and then has left.

The explosion took place a few minutes later. The police says that the attak is related with his job. Dorian Muca covers the Crime Prevention and Investigation at the Tirana District.

The explosion has also caused damages to the other apartments of the building, almost all their doors. The head of the Tirana Police lives there with his wife and two children, who are still shocked.

The Interior Minister, Bujar Nishani, held a meeting with the Chief of Tirana Police. Although there were no official press release, Top News sources declared that Nishani was updated with the situation.

A group of experts is scrutinizing the images of the person who is seen in the video, and 15 others have been interrogated.
